They are not meant to be kept outside (kind of defeats the purpose IMO). Learned that the hard way. I got mine 2 years ago and after one summer outside it was completely white and most of the beak chipped off.

I purchased hot pink spray paint and some yellow, black and purple paint craft paint and I repainted him last year. I lost the shading, but he still looks awesome and it wasn't hard to do at all. I then hit him with about half a can of spray on sealant. Had him out all summer last year with no fading whatsoever.
